You are warmly invited to Literatures of the Middle East - a new reading group for postgraduates and staff in London. This is a friendly, informal space to discuss Middle Eastern literature in English/English translation, open to all those with an interest in the region and its literatures.
We start with texts that evoke the great cities of the region, beginning with Beirut in March, with The Tiller of Waters by Hoda Barakat.
Our first meeting will take place on Tuesday, March 3rd, 6.30-8pm at Goldsmiths, University of London in the Richard Hoggart Building (Main Building), room 139.
